Just got home from the show myself and I do agree that it definately needs some work. They could lose 6 or 7 of the songs in the show to shorten it since right now it runs about 2 hrs 50 mins and a few scenes/songs are completely unnecessary or entirely too long and halt the flow of the piece. It wasn't until about 30 minutes into Act one that the pace picked up and I was really able to start enjoying it.

I will say though that Donna Murphy and Michael Cerveris gave stunning, brilliant performances. Murphy inhabits Lotte Lenya the same way Ebersole does Edie as does Cerveris with his Kurt Weill.

Sitting in the audience tonight I could tell this isn't going to be a show for everyone especially when Act 2 started and maybe a quarter of the mezz hadn't come back. I, on the other hand will definately be going back at least a few more times to see how Prince changes and improves this show. It has incredible potential and for the first time this season, I see an actual race for the Best Actress Tony developing.
